Butterscotch Bars

16 bars
ingredients
- 1⁄2 cup granulated sugar
- 1⁄2 cup brown sugar, packed
- 1⁄4 cup butter or 1/4 cup margarine, softened
- 2 large egg whites
- 1 teaspoon vanilla
- 1 1⁄4 cups all-purpose flour
- 1⁄2 teaspoon baking powder
- 1⁄4 teaspoon salt
- cooking spray
- 1⁄2 cup butterscotch chips
directions
- Preheat oven to 350°.
- Cream sugars and margarine at medium speed until well-blended (about 4 minutes.) Add egg whites and vanilla; beat well.
- Lightly spoon flour into measuring cups; level with a knife.
- Combine flour, baking powder and salt; stir well with a whisk.
- Add flour mixture to butter mixture; beat at low speed just until blended.
- Spread batter evenly in an 8" square pan that has been sprayed with cooking spray.
- Sprinkle evenly with butterscotch morsels.
- Bake at 350° for 28-30 minutes or until a wooden pick inserted in the center comes out clean.
- Cool and cut into squares.
